Trafic alarm malfunction
Summary of the thread
The anti-theft alarm on a 2011 Renault Trafic diesel was malfunctioning, with an error stored and the alarm not working. The issue was suspected to be related to the alarm control module or immobilizer. It was suggested that the problem might be linked to the alarm system's configuration, specifically the optical locking feature. After taking the vehicle to a workshop, the alarm system was recoded, resolving the issue.
